深入理解区块链临时证明及其应用

            时间:2025-06-26 23:58:34

            主页 > 加密圈 >

                区块链技术的迅速发展使得其在多个领域得到了广泛应用。其中,"临时证明"是一种相对新颖的概念,它涉及到如何在区块链网络中快速而有效地达成共识。本文将深入探讨区块链临时证明的含义、工作原理及其在实际应用中的潜在优势和挑战。

                什么是区块链临时证明

                区块链临时证明,简单来说,是一种在特定条件下快速验证交易或数据真实性的机制。与传统区块链网络中的持久性证明(如工作量证明或权益证明)不同,临时证明更强调应对瞬时交易需求,尤其在需要快速确认和执行的情况下。

                在许多应用场景中,尤其是在金融领域的高频交易、物联网设备间的快速交互等情况下,交易的速度和效率至关重要。临时证明机制能够帮助提升这些场景下交易的确认速度,同时保持网络的安全性和去中心化。

                区块链临时证明的工作原理

                深入理解区块链临时证明及其应用

                临时证明一般依赖于某种形式的轻量级共识机制。在大多数区块链网络中,节点需要达到一致以确认交易,传统机制如工作量证明需要消耗大量计算资源和时间,而临时证明通过共识算法来快速达成一致。

                例如,在某些实现中,临时证明允许部分节点在短时间内验证交易,并将结果传递给其他节点。这种方法可以依赖于少量可信节点的验证,或者利用每个节点的历史信用记录来加快这个过程。这种灵活性使得临时证明在需要快速反馈的场景中变得极为重要。

                临时证明的优势与挑战

                区块链临时证明的主要优势在于其快速性和高效性。相比于传统的区块链技术,它能够显著降低交易确认时间,提升用户体验。此外,它还能够处理大量并发交易,这在金融、高频交易、物联网等场景中尤为重要。

                然而,临时证明也面临一定的挑战。因为其速度和效率的提升,可能会在一定程度上降低网络的安全性。假如过于依赖部分节点的可信度,就容易产生安全隐患。此外,还需要设计出合理的机制来避免攻击,如双重支付等问题。

                临时证明在不同领域的应用

                深入理解区块链临时证明及其应用

                临时证明在多个领域都展现出了其独特的价值。在金融服务行业,尤其是高频交易中,能够快速执行和确认交易是极其重要的。这可以帮助交易者抓住市场瞬息万变的机会,提高他们的盈利能力。

                在物联网中,设备间的快速交互和数据传输也依赖于高效的共识机制。临时证明可以在设备之间提供迅速的信息确认,确保数据的可靠性和实时性。此外,在供应链管理中,实时数据验证与交易确认也能提高整个链条的透明性与效率。

                可能相关的问题及回答

                1. 临时证明与传统的共识机制有什么区别?

                临时证明与传统共识机制的主要区别在于效率和确认时间。传统的共识机制例如工作量证明、权益证明等,通常需要较长的时间来达成一致,而临时证明则着重于快速确认,适合应对高并发的交易需求。此外,临时证明一般会选择较少的节点进行验证,这是与分布式账本的去中心化特性相悖之处,但可以在一些高频和即时需求的应用中发挥重要作用。

                例如,工作量证明依赖于大量计算来验证交易,每个节点需要消耗显著的资源,而临时证明则可以通过信任节点的选择和历史记录来这一过程,达到更快的交易确认。

                2. 临时证明的可信度如何保证?

                临时证明的可信度主要依赖于几个方面:首先是参与节点的选择,理想情况下,应该由网络中的可信节点进行验证。其次,历史记录可以帮助判断某个节点的可信度,越是表现良好的节点,其提供的证明越容易被信任。

                另外,国家或主体可以实施合规机制,规定一定的规则来保证节点的行为。通过建立声誉系统、审计机制和多重签名等手段,也能够提高临时证明的可信度。同时,技术上可以引入数据加密、隐私保护等措施,保证数据在传输过程中不被篡改。

                3. 临时证明在区块链技术中的未来前景如何?

                临时证明在区块链领域具有广阔的前景,尤其是在面对不断增长的交易需求时。在未来,随着技术的不断进步,临时证明机制可能会与其他技术相结合,形成更加复杂且高效的共识机制。例如,结合人工智能技术,可以实时监测网络负载与节点可靠性,从而选择最合适的节点进行临时证明。

                同时,随着更多的行业认可区块链技术,特别是金融和物联网,临时证明将成为一个重要的解决方案,提供高速率和高并发的交易处理能力。在这样的背景下,临时证明的研究和应用将会越来越受到关注。

                4. 临时证明如何应对网络攻击?

                面对网络攻击,临时证明机制必须建立在一个安全的基础上。首先是节点的选择问题,应该优先选择信誉良好的节点。同时,应该设计多重验证机制,使得即使一个或几个节点受到攻击,整体系统依然能够运行。

                此外,实时监控网络的状态、交易的异常,及时识别和阻止可疑活动也是保护临时证明的重要措施。例如,可以通过交易历史的异常监测、黑名单机制等方式来提高网络的防御能力。此外,建立完善的风控体系,可以帮助在不同情况下迅速反应,降低攻击带来的损失。

                总之,区块链临时证明是一个具有挑战性和创新性的领域,随着技术的不断演化,相信其会在未来的区块链应用中扮演愈发重要的角色。